A bit of an explanation as to why this is needed in the first place, recently while I was playing on SCP a small group of MTF came into my CC with D-Class to sample me, they did not ask nor did they have a researcher with them. Doing what I thought was reasonable I killed the D-class, only to be warned after the fact by an Admin that no mater who wanted to, I was obligated to let them sample under the Silver SCP rule. When asked for an explanation, they explained that technically anyone no-mater the job class can enter an SCP's CC to take samples and the SCP is required do nothing about it.
What does this suggestion change/add/remove:
This suggestion limits the job-classes protected by the Silver SCP rule, specifically limiting it to Researchers, Raiding factions and high ranking foundation members. Specificaly if that is to broad itself, I believe that their should at least be specifications on when the silver rule applies for specific SCPs.
Has something similar been suggested before? If so, why is your suggestion different?:
There have likely been requests to modify SCP rules in the past, though this one specifically targets out of breach interactions.
Possible Positives of the suggestion (At least 2):
-More researcher necessity due to now being required to sample most SCPs
-Samples become more valuable due to the increased effort needed as well as lessened supply.
Possible Negatives of the suggestion:
-Less overall sample supply.
-Less SCP interactions (Though often SCPs just hop on for sampling if someone isn't waiting in queue)
Based on the Positives & Negatives, why should this suggestion be accepted:
This rule change prevents the abuse of the silver rule by parties that it was not supposed to include while also increasing the necessity for researchers for more than just RP.
